Java 从入门到精通(续集2)——控制语句

Java 从入门到精通(续集2)——控制语句

当然,以下是 Java 从入门到精通(续集2)——控制语句:

Java 中的控制语句包括分支语句和循环语句,它们可以根据不同的条件执行不同的代码块,是 Java 开发中必不可少的语法。

一、分支语句

1. if 语句

if 语句用于判断一个条件是否成立,如果成立就执行某段代码,否则就执行另一段代码。

示例代码:

int a = 10;
if (a > 5) {System.out.println("a 大于 5");
} else {System.out.println("a 小于等于 5");
}

2. switch 语句

switch 语句用于根据不同的值执行不同的代码块,它的语法如下:

switch(expression) {case value1 :// 代码块break;case value2 :// 代码块break;// 可以有任意数量的 case 语句default :// 代码块
}

示例代码:

int num = 2;
switch (num) {case 1:System.out.println("星期一");break;case 2:System.out.println("星期二");break;case 3:System.out.println("星期三");break;case 4:System.out.println("星期四");break;case 5:System.out.println("星期五");break;case 6:System.out.println("星期六");break;case 7:System.out.println("星期天");break;default:System.out.println("输入错误");
}

二、循环语句

1. while 循环

while 循环用于重复执行某个代码块,直到条件不成立。

示例代码:

int a = 0;
while (a < 5) {System.out.println(a);a++;
}

2. do…while 循环

do…while 循环和 while 循环类似,区别在于它先执行一次代码块,再判断条件是否成立。

示例代码:

int a = 0;
do {System.out.println(a);a++;
} while (a < 5);

3. for 循环

for 循环用于重复执行某个代码块,具有更简单的语法结构。它的语法如下:

for (初始化表达式; 布尔表达式; 更新表达式) {// 代码块
}

示例代码:

for (int i = 0; i < 5; i++) {System.out.println(i);
}

4. foreach 循环

foreach 循环是一种遍历数组或集合的简便方法,它的语法如下:

for (元素类型 元素变量 : 数组或集合) {// 代码块
}

示例代码:

int[] arr = {1, 2, 3, 4, 5};
for (int num : arr) {System.out.println(num);
}

以上就是 Java 中的控制语句,它们可以帮助我们根据不同的条件执行不同的代码块,掌握这些语法是 Java 开发的基本要求。下一篇续集将为您介绍 Java 中的数组和方法。

本文链接:https://my.lmcjl.com/post/1795.html

展开阅读全文

4 评论

留下您的评论.